If you are looking for staying options in Kolkata Park Street, this list of hotels will come to your rescue. All these hotels are located in and around Park Street, Kolkata. Offering a melange of high-end amenities and other customised services, staying in these hotels will be an experience in itself. Whether it is the Hotel Niharika or Hotel Great Western, your stay in these hotels will be memorable. These hotels have been handpicked keeping in mind their strategical location and also the facilities they offer. Read less
Hotel Niharika
Best suited for: Business travellers
Facilities available: Free parking, room service, non-smoking rooms, restaurant, free WiFi, restaurant
Kenilworth Hotel
Address: 1-2, Little Russel Street, 700071 Kolkata, India
Best suited for: Business travellers, family vacations
Facilities available: Free Wifi, family rooms, bar, room service, free parking, airport shuttle, restaurant
Aauris
Address: 4 Robinson Street, 700017 Kolkata, India
Best suited for: Business travellers, family vacation
Facilities available: Restaurant, Bar, free WiFi, free parking, room service, airport shuttle
Hotel Great Western
Address: 1/1 Park Street Adjacent to APJ House, 700016 Kolkata, India
Best suited for: family vacation
Facilities available: Non-smoking rooms, free WiFi, room service, and 24-hour desk service
